Position SummaryThe JTOP Case Manager is responsible for providing comprehensive case management services to justice‑involved individuals participating in the Justice Targeted Outreach Program (JTOP). This role supports clients with care coordination, service linkage, court‑related compliance, and individualized treatment planning while collaborating closely with internal clinical staff and external justice partners. The JTOP Case Manager plays a key role in supporting client stability, treatment engagement, and successful community reintegration.
Essential Duties and Responsibilities- Provide case management services to justice‑involved clients enrolled in JTOP, including assessment, planning, coordination, monitoring, and advocacy.
- Complete intake assessments and ongoing reassessments to identify client needs, barriers, strengths, and goals.
- Develop, implement, and maintain individualized service plans in collaboration with the client and treatment team.
- Coordinate care with internal clinical teams, peer support staff, and external providers.
- Maintain communication with justice system partners, including courts, probation officers, parole officers, and diversion program representatives, as required.
- Assist clients with linkage to community resources such as housing, employment, benefits, transportation, medical care, and behavioral health services.
- Support client compliance with court‑ordered or program‑required conditions.
- Provide crisis intervention and de‑escalation support as needed, following Sanctuary Recovery Centers policies and procedures.
- Accurately document all client interactions, services provided, and case notes in the electronic health record in a timely and compliant manner.
- Maintain confidentiality and compliance with HIPAA, 42 CFR Part 2, ADHS, and AHCCCS requirements.
- Participate in case staffing, multidisciplinary team meetings, supervision, and required trainings.
- Perform other related duties as assigned to support program operations.
